History

Royal Manor was built in 1965 and named after the development in which it is located.  Renovations occurred twice in the past 35 years.  In 1990, six classrooms were added along with many small group instruction areas.  In 2000, many renovations were made to update the building and grounds.  There have only been three principals in the school's 45-year history.
